The pods are easy to clean

If you're a coffee drinker you're likely aware of how important it is to keep your coffee maker clean. A dirty machine can degrade the taste of your drinks and create other issues with the machine itself. You can prevent this from happening by cleaning your coffee maker using the correct products and procedures. The best method to do this is to use descalers that are specifically designed for your particular type of machine.

Descaling kits can be used to cleanse most Keurig machines. The kits contain an ingredient that is put into the reservoir, and then it is run through a cleaning process to get rid of any mineral or calcium deposits. The descaling process should be repeated each month to ensure that the machine is always working properly. You can also make use of vinegar to achieve the same effect however it could leave a slight taste.

It is important to clean your pod coffee maker on a regular basis to ensure it's in good condition and prevent issues. Also, you should clean any removable parts, like the drip tray or reservoir. It is recommended to wash them with soapy water, then thoroughly rinse them before making another use of them. Check the user manual to find out whether your coffee maker comes with dishwasher-safe parts.

Keep your coffee pod machine as clean as you can to extend its life. Over time, a machine can accumulate limescale and minerals which can cause damage or decrease its performance. You can prolong the lifespan of your coffee pods by keeping them clean and descaling them periodically.

Unplug the coffee maker and remove all removable parts. Clean the parts with hot soapy water in the sink, and then rinse them thoroughly. Many removable parts, like the lid and reservoir can be cleaned using the dishwasher or on a dish rack. Certain coffee makers come with dishwasher-safe parts making them easier to clean.

It is crucial to clean and empty the drip tray regularly. It could also get blocked by food particles which could cause yeast and mold to develop. To avoid this from happening, clean the tray on a regular basis and wipe it clean with an absorbent sponge or a damp cloth.
